How to install Eaton S Rack Cabinet

  • Prepare the installation site on a level, stable surface with adequate floor load capacity and accessible power/CAC options. Unpack the cabinet and verify all components against the packing list before installation.
  • Assemble the frame and attach the base and top sections according to the manufacturer’s guidelines. Ensure the cabinet is square by checking diagonals and level. If casters are used, install them at this stage and verify they roll smoothly.
  • Install the 19-inch mounting rails inside the cabinet, aligning them with the front mounting rails and securing them at the appropriate height to accommodate your equipment. Use the provided fasteners and ensure rails are level and plumb for proper equipment mounting.
  • Mount your equipment starting with the heaviest items at the bottom to maintain center of gravity and stabilize the rack. Use appropriate hardware and verify that devices are securely fastened to the rails. Leave adequate space between devices for airflow and cooling, following best-practice clearance guidelines.
  • Route cables through integrated channels and knockouts, using cable ties or Velcro straps to maintain tidy bundles. Document cable pathways for future maintenance and ensure power and data cables are separated where possible to minimize interference.
  • Install removable side panels, front and rear doors, and any lockable hardware. Confirm that doors close securely and that locks engage properly. Perform a final walk-around to verify cable management, airflow clearance, and accessibility of all components.

The boots I purchased were Chelsea 2976 in Nappa leather (not the brown Crazy Horse, but the Black; such nice and soft leather!) and unisex size men's 7/women's 8/EU 39 (I'm normally a women's US 9/EU 40, but that's what fit best--see notes on sizing below). Considering the price, I was a little skeptical that these were genuinely Dr. Marten's, so I ended up bring them into a store to verify before wearing them--and multiple salespeople, who had worked for the company for 7+ years, said they looked like the real deal to them, which is amazing for the price (I got them when they were $99 online, but $160 in store; may have been a sale...?). Before ordering, I also visited the store to get the right sizing--Dr. Marten's doesn't sell my normal size in the US (EU 40), so I needed help figuring out what to buy. In the end that was either a women's EU 41 or a unisex 39. Dr. Marten's women's sizes are cut more narrow, so if purchasing women's, I needed a longer shoe to give my toes more space (EU 41, which they say is a women's US 9 but on many shoes EU 41 is a US 9.5 or even US 10). Unisex sizes are wider, so I was fine with a shorter length (EU 39). In the end, the only real difference between the women's sizing and men's sizing on the Chelsea boot was at the ankle; for some reason, the women's 41 had more of a gap at the ankle and I worried that might make it rub/blister more, so I went with unisex sizing. It might also depend on the boot, so I'd say go to the store for sizing before purchasing online. Once I got them & verified their authenticity, I got a but of things to help with weatherizing them and breaking them in (Dr. Marten's has a great kit! And, double thick socks). I did get a bad blister wearing them too long & uphill on the first day (and I had to get used to their weight; I don't have many heavier shoes). But, I used Compeed patches for the blister (should have put them on to prevent, but it was fine once they were on) and after a week of wearing them a little bit at a time, they are now super comfortable and I love them!
